How it behaves in production
- Gmund Leather — deep midnight navy. Embossed leather-grain surface (grained leatherette, not real leather). Reads tactile and premium.
- Letterpress tone-on-tone only. Foil (metallic or pigment) is the hero — the grain breaks up foil beautifully into a bookbinding feel.
- Blind deboss reads strong against the grain. White ink or foil for any legibility-critical text.
- Statement tier — never a default; strong for hospitality, spirits, jewellery, high-end menswear, moody wedding briefs.
Common questions
- Is Gmund Leather Night dyed through?
- No. Gmund Leather Night is not a dyed-through sheet, so a cut edge will not match the printed face. If you need a coloured edge on this stock we add painted edging as a separate operation.
- Can you letterpress on Gmund Leather Night?
- Yes — it is one of the techniques we run on this stock. Letterpress ink is semi-translucent, so on darker shades it reads tone-on-tone; on light shades it prints as expected.
- What weights do you stock Gmund Leather Night in?
- 300 gsm. Heavier weights can usually be duplexed to order — ask and we will confirm before quoting.
